Releases: mongodb-js/mongosh
Releases · mongodb-js/mongosh
2.3.1
Bug Fixes
- cli-repl: Remove accidentally committed TS code from --help text (#2156)
- shell-api: Pass non-string arguments of ISODate through to Date (MONGOSH-1859, #2145)
- devtools-proxy-support: handle special characters in SSH URL correctly COMPASS-8254
- devtools-proxy-support: remove certificates without issuer from system CA list COMPASS-8252
See an overview of all solved issues in Jira
2.3.0
Features
- Update libmongocrypt and fix tests (#2076)
- Report hostname for atlas (COMPASS-8093, #2113)
- Add proxy support (MONGOSH-1827, #2123)
- Enable tlsUseSystemCA by default (MONGOSH-1852, #2119)
- Add debug flag for dumping OIDC tokens to output (MONGOSH-1845, #2112)
- Add
--oidcIdTokenAsAccessToken
(MONGOSH-1843, #2109)
Bug Fixes
- Replace import-node-fetch with createFetch() (MONGOSH-1857, #2128)
- shell-api: Expand fallback condition for $collstats (MONGOSH-1425, #2129)
- cli-repl: Patch WASM wrapper for pac-proxy-agent on s390x (MONGOSH-1858, #2130)
- cli-repl: Prompt for password when redirecting output (MONGOSH-1136, #2116)
- logging: Do not accumulate telemetry events that are never sent (#2106)
- shell-api: Map
fields
toprojection
infindAndModify
(MONGOSH-1820, #2100)
See an overview of all solved issues in Jira
2.2.15
Features
- shell-api: Add shard moveCollection and unshardCollection helpers (COMPASS-7500, #2092)
- ci: Publish to 8.0 PPA repositories (MONGOSH-1807, #2088, #2094, #2102)
Bug Fixes
- shell-api: Sh.status() should show full list of tag ranges in verbose mode only (MONGOSH-1327, #2048)
- shell-api: Apply readPreference to admin read commands (MONGOSH-1837, #2084)
- deps: Mongodb-redact contains slow regexes (MONGOSH-1392, #2074)
See an overview of all solved issues in Jira
2.2.12
2.2.11
Features
- browser-repl: Allow to render browser-repl in light mode (#2061)
- browser-repl: Allow to set initial input (#2051)
Bug Fixes
- shell-api: The explainable cursor should reflect simple collation (MONGOSH-1670, #2050)
- browser-repl: Make sure we are actually using initial value of initialEvaluate (#2058)
- ci: Use rpm instead of zypper to install mongosh in suse docker images (#2056)
- ci: Use vault repos for yum on centos7 (#2053)
See an overview of all solved issues in Jira
2.2.10
Bug Fixes
- ci: Adopt augmented SBOM integration with Silk (MONGOSH-1773, #2021)
See an overview of all solved issues in Jira
2.2.9
2.2.7
Features
- Add support for oraclelinux9 and ubuntu24.04 (MONGOSH-1785, #2003)
- Add support for 8.0 (MONGOSH-1784, #2002)
Bug Fixes
- ci: Run static analysis reporting only once per version (MONGOSH-1804, #2025)
- build: Fix tests for new platforms (MONGOSH-1806, #2022)
- autocomplete: Handle missing
buildInfo
well (MONGOSH-1792, #2013) - deps: Bump pack-resolver version (MONGOSH-1791, #2012)
- ci: Strip special characters from mongodb-runner tmp directories (#2011)
See an overview of all solved issues in Jira
2.2.6
Features
- cli-repl: Add experimental HTTP OIDC proxying capability (MONGOSH-1779, #1995)
- ci: Add SBOM file to release artifacts (#1975)
- shell-api: Warn users when using background option in aggregate (MONGOSH-1766, #1964)
Bug Fixes
- arg-parser,editor: Address regexp perf warnings for URI parsing MONGOSH-1671 (MONGOSH-1673, #1981)
- shell-api: Do not throw exceptions from enable/disableTelemetry() (MONGOSH-1769, #1966)
See an overview of all solved issues in Jira
2.2.5
Features
- autocomplete: Add autocomplete for streams commands (MONGOSH-1661)
Bug Fixes
- cli-repl: Do not wait for connectionInfo in quiet non-REPL mode (MONGOSH-1765, #1962)
- cli-repl: Throw error when changing telemetry setting while
forceDisableTelemetry: true
(MONGOSH-1762, #1955) - build: Bump boxednode to 2.4.2 (disable snapshot compression) (MONGOSH-1759, #1952)
See an overview of all solved issues in Jira